Step-by-step explanation:
We have given an inequality.
4|x – 9| + 6 > 42
We have to find the solution of given inequality.
Adding -6 to both sides of above inequality, we have
4|x – 9| + 6 -6 > 42-6
4|x – 9| + 0 > 36
4|x – 9| > 36
Dividing above inequality by 4 , we have
4|x – 9| > 36
(4|x – 9|) / 4 > 36 / 4
|x – 9| > 9
Applying absolute value property, we have
-9 > x-9 > 9
Adding 9 to both sides of above equation, we have
-9+9 > x-9+9 > 9+9
0 > x > 18
Hence, we can write above inequality as:
x < 0 or x > 18 which is the answer.
